Ingredients

Ricotta 27,2% [whey (MILK), MILK, MILK cream, salt, acid : citric acid], skimmed rehydrated MILK, durum WHEAT semolina (GLUTEN), water, tomato pulp 7,1%, spinach 6,3%, mascarpone (MILK cream, acid : citric acid), crème fraîche (MILK), whole EGGfrom free-range hens (liquid, pasteurised), WHEAT flour (GLUTEN), Emmental cheese (contains: MILK; origin: EU), sunflower oil, grated cheese (MILK, salt, microbial and animal-based rennet, lactic ferments, preservative : EGG lysozyme), grilled onion, onion, tomato paste 0,4%, salt, basil, nutmeg, pepper, garlic.

What is a Vegan diet?

A vegan diet excludes all animal-derived foods, including meat, poultry, fish, dairy, eggs, and honey. It focuses on plant-based sources such as fruits, vegetables, grains, legumes, nuts, and seeds. Many people choose veganism for ethical, environmental, or health reasons. When well-planned, it provides sufficient protein, fiber, and antioxidants, though supplementation or fortified foods may be needed for nutrients like vitamin B12, iron, and omega-3 fatty acids. Vegan diets are associated with lower risks of heart disease and improved digestion but require mindfulness to ensure balanced and complete nutrition.
